The liver is both the largest internal organ (the skin being the largest organ overall) and the largest gland in the human body. The liver is connected to two large blood vessels: the hepatic artery and the portal vein. Traditionally, the liver is divided into four lobes: left, right, caudate, and quadrate. Anatomical Position.
Lobes. There are four anatomical lobes to the liver, which are further divided into even smaller segments in accordance with the blood supply. The right lobe is the largest of the four lobes and the left lobe is a flattened smaller one.

Anatomical position and relations of the liver? - The liver is located in the right hypochondrium and epigastric areas, extending into the left hypochondrium. During embryological development, the liver is formed within part of the ventral mesentery, which suspends the foregut organs from the anterior abdominal wall.
